Honourable Chair, Distinguished Delegates,
The World Medical Association underscores the urgent need to address non-communicable
diseases (NCDs) through robust health systems and a well-supported health workforce.
NCDs, driven by social and commercial determinants, demand targeted investments in
Universal Health Coverage, including prevention, primary care, access to essential medicines,
and evidence-based policies grounded in equity and sustainability.
As we approach the Fourth High-level Meeting of the United Nations, we stress that
investment in well-trained, professionally educated, adequately equipped health and safe-
guarded workforce is vital to achieving the global NCD agenda. Without it, diagnosis,
treatment, prevention, and rehabilitation efforts cannot succeed. A transformative political
declaration must prioritise a qualified health workforce investment as a cornerstone of
resilient, equitable health systems.
